Problem 04.113 - Storm window reaction
A 20-kg storm window measuring 900x1500 mm is held by hinges at A and B. In the position shown, it is held away from the side of a house by a 600-mm stick CD. Assuming that the hinge
at A does not exert any axial thrust, determine the magnitude of the force exerted by the stick and the components of the reactions at A and B. (Round the final answers to one decimal
place.)
